- Basement Foundation Repair - needed when basement walls show signs of bowing or cracking due to shifting soil or water pressure.
- Slab Foundation Repair - required when concrete slabs settle unevenly, causing uneven floors or cracks in interior walls.
- Pier and Beam Foundation Repair - necessary when beams or piers settle or become damaged, leading to uneven flooring and structural concerns.
- Crawl Space Foundation Repair - appropriate when moisture, mold, or sagging floors indicate issues with the crawl space supports.
- Settlement Repair - needed when soil movement causes the foundation to sink or shift, affecting the stability of the structure.
Structural foundation repair services involve assessing and restoring the stability of a building’s foundation to ensure safety and longevity. These services typically include identifying issues such as cracks, settling, or shifting that compromise the integrity of the structure. Once problems are diagnosed, contractors may employ various techniques like under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to reinforce and level the foundation. The goal is to address existing damage and prevent further deterioration, helping to maintain the overall safety and usability of the property.
Foundation problems can lead to a range of issues, including uneven floors, cracked walls, stuck doors or windows, and further structural damage if left untreated. These signs often indicate underlying issues with the foundation that require professional evaluation and repair. Addressing foundation concerns early can help prevent more extensive and costly repairs in the future, as well as protect the value of the property. Proper repair services aim to stabilize the foundation, reduce movement, and restore the building’s structural integrity.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. Smaller cracks or minor repairs may be closer to the lower end, while significant foundation issues can reach higher costs.
Type of Repair - Costs vary based on the repair type, with underpinning or piering generally costing between $3,000 and $10,000. Soil stabilization or wall reinforcement may fall within similar price ranges, depending on the project's complexity.
Material and Method - The choice of materials, such as steel piers or mudjacking, influences costs, which typically range from $1,500 to $8,000. More invasive procedures t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um.
Location Factors - Costs can differ based on local labor rates and soil conditions, with prices in Catlett, VA, generally aligning with regional averages. Variations in site accessibility or foundation size may also impact overall exp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are signs of a foundation that needs repair?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How do professionals typically repair foundation issues? Repair methods vary but often involve underpinning, piering, or stabilization techniques to restore structural integrity and prevent further damage.
Is foundation repair necessary if I see min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, significant or widening cracks, especially those accompanied by other signs, may indicate underlying issues that need assessment by a professional.
How long does a typical foundation repair take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age and the repair method used, with some projects completing within a few days and others taking longer based on complexity.
